The Positive Effects of Growth Hormone on the Body
**Growth hormone**, also known as somatotropin, plays a crucial role in many bodily functions. While it is commonly associated with growth during childhood and adolescence, its benefits extend beyond just height. Here are some of the positive effects of **growth hormone** on the body:
Improved Muscle Growth and Strength
One of the most well-known effects of **growth hormone** is its ability to stimulate protein synthesis and promote muscle growth. This can lead to increased muscle mass and strength, making it popular among athletes and bodybuilders. Additionally, **growth hormone** can help reduce muscle breakdown, allowing for faster recovery after intense workouts.
Enhanced Fat Loss
**Growth hormone** has been shown to increase the body’s metabolism and promote the breakdown of stored fats. This can lead to improved fat loss and a leaner physique. In fact, some studies have found that **growth hormone** supplementation can lead to significant reductions in body fat percentage.
Stronger Bones
**Growth hormone** plays a vital role in bone health by stimulating the production of bone cells and increasing bone mineral density. This can help prevent conditions like osteoporosis and reduce the risk of fractures. In children, **growth hormone** deficiency can lead to stunted growth and weaker bones.
Improved Mood and Well-being
Research has shown that **growth hormone** can have a positive impact on mood and mental health. It has been linked to improved cognitive function, better sleep quality, and reduced feelings of anxiety and depression. Some individuals even report feeling more energetic and optimistic after starting **growth hormone** therapy.
FAQs about Growth Hormone
1. Are there any risks associated with **growth hormone** supplementation?
- While **growth hormone** can offer many benefits, it is not without potential risks.
- Some common side effects include joint pain, fluid retention, and carpal tunnel syndrome.

2. How can I naturally increase my body’s production of **growth hormone**?
- Getting enough quality sleep, maintaining a healthy diet, and engaging in regular exercise can all help boost **growth hormone** levels.
- Reducing stress and avoiding excessive alcohol consumption can also support optimal **growth hormone** production.
